Tue Mar 04 08:00:00 UTC 2025: ## Newlywed Lana Condor Dishes on Married Life: “Hard But the Best”

**West Hollywood, CA** – Actress Lana Condor, star of *To All the Boys I’ve Loved Before*, is enjoying newlywed bliss after marrying actor and musician Anthony De La Torre last October. Speaking at the 33rd Annual Elton John AIDS Foundation Academy Awards Viewing Party, Condor described married life as “hard but the best,” adding, “I don’t want to be with anyone else. I don’t want to create a life with anyone else but him.”

Condor revealed she’s legally added De La Torre’s last name to her own, though she admits to still adjusting to being called “wife.” She jokingly confessed to procrastinating on updating her driver’s license, highlighting the unexpected bureaucratic hurdles of marriage beyond the wedding day itself.

The couple, who share a strong bond built over nearly a decade, employs a simple yet effective rule: never go to bed angry. While their movie preferences differ vastly – Condor enjoys thrillers, while De La Torre prefers more family-friendly fare like *Paddington* – they recently bonded over the intense experience of seeing *Oppenheimer* in IMAX.

Condor and De La Torre, who met at an Emmys after-party in 2015 and got engaged in January 2022, tied the knot in an intimate ceremony in Malibu. Despite the challenges of adjusting to married life, Condor’s enthusiasm for her marriage is undeniable. She remains busy professionally, with recent appearances in *Valiant One* and upcoming projects including *Ballerina Overdrive* and *Worth the Wait*.
